MEMORANDUM OPINION

Appellants, Adam Hogle and Angela Slott Hogle, and appellee, REB TX

Properties, LLC, filed a joint motion to dismiss this appeal. The parties represent

that they have reached a settlement agreement. This motion is voluntarily made by

the agreement of the parties prior to any decision of this Court. See Tex. R. App. P.

42.1(a)(2). The joint motion to dismiss is granted, and the appeal is dismissed.1

1 This case was transferred to this Court from the Tenth Court of Appeals in Waco, Texas, pursuant to a docket equalization order. See Tex. Gov’t Code Ann. § 73.001. 1 APPEAL DISMISSED.
